How much do internship data science r jobs pay per hour?

As of Jul 7, 2026, the average hourly pay for internship data science r in Atlanta, GA is $21.64,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$16.63 and $23.56 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What is an Internship Data Science R?

An Internship Data Science R is a temporary position for students or recent graduates to gain practical experience in data science, with a focus on using the R programming language. Interns typically work under the guidance of experienced data scientists, assisting with data cleaning, analysis, visualization, and possibly building statistical models. This role helps interns develop technical and analytical skills, and provides exposure to real-world data-driven projects, often found in industries like finance, healthcare, or technology.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as an Internship Data Science R, and why are they important?

To thrive as an Internship Data Science R, you need a solid grounding in statistics, data analysis, and programming with R, typically supported by coursework or a degree in a quantitative field. Familiarity with R packages (like tidyverse, ggplot2), data visualization tools, and version control systems such as Git is often required. Strong problem-solving skills, attention to detail, and effective communication help interns translate data insights into actionable recommendations. These abilities are crucial for supporting data-driven decision-making and contributing meaningfully to project teams in a professional environment.

About the Role
Are you an actuarial professional who wants to build models that influence underwriting, risk segmentation, and decision-making across the insurance industry, without being confined to traditional rate-making roles?
We are seeking a Senior Data Scientist I with a strong actuarial foundation to join our Insurance Analytics team, focused on the commercial insurance market. In this role, you will design and develop predictive models that are embedded in carrier workflows and used to inform underwriting decisions, segmentation strategies, and downstream pricing models.
Unlike traditional actuarial roles, you will focus on building external-facing risk models and attributes that insurers integrate into their pricing and underwriting frameworks. This is an ideal opportunity for someone with actuarial training who enjoys applying statistical modeling and analytical thinking to broader insurance problems at scale.
